Spin out from US nationals discussion…here are the Longines winners over the years:
YearWAG winner
1999Svetlana Khorkina
2002Elena Zamolodchikova
2003Carly Patterson
2005Monette Russo
2006Cheng Fei
2007Shawn Johnson
2009Elsa Garcia
2010Rie Tanaka
2011Ana Porgras
2013Kyla Ross
2014Yao Jinnan
2015Giulia Steingruber
2017Brooklyn Moors
2018Angelina Melnikova
2019Mélanie de Jesus dos Santos
YearMAG winner
1999Yufu Lu
2002Xiao Qin
2003Yang Wei
2005Luis Rivera
2006Ivan Ivankov
2007Hiroyuki Tomita
2009Daniel Keatings
2010Philipp Boy
2011Kohei Uchimura
2013Kohei Uchimura
2014Kohei Uchimura
2015Max Whitlock
2017Kenzo Shirai
2018Artur Dalaloyan
2019Sam Mikulak
Got this from wiki and I’ve not fact checked it. However most of them look right and it’s a well referenced article. Couldn’t find an official list.
